Satellite is expensive. The only truly mobile Internet is via Satellite unless you restrict yourself to areas with mobile coverage. There are some parts of Australia where you could drive for two days and never see a mobile phone signal.
We have fixed mobile and landline Internet in our tiny little town but you don't have to drive far (10 mins) before the only coverage you'll get is via Satellite.
The lowest cost Satellite option in Australia is Thuraya, it's what I use and provides a decent connection and is available everywhere.
